How can I start TileMill that it will be centered on specified area and zoomed in?

3

I am loading and testing very small area. But currently started TileMill is not centering on area with data, it displays map of the entire world. As it generates tiles it takes some time to reach area that I wanted to see.

Is there some way to provide parameters from program or edit some config file that I would not need to pan through entire world looking for this 5km x 5km area that is rendered?

One Answer:

5

There's a "project.mml" file that controls your layers; it is a JSON file that has, usually right at the beginning, a section like

"center": [
  -77.036,
  38.9013,
  12
],

change these values to the coordinates and zoom level you require, and you'll be fine.
